





















If you look at the 2011 x32 article you'll see that Linus asked the same question. From that article: "There are legitimate reasons why some of the system calls cannot be shared between the x32 and 64-bit modes. Situations where user space passes structures containing pointers to the kernel (ioctl() and readv() being simple examples) will require special handling since those pointers will be 32-bit. Signal handling will always be special.
"
